diff options
author | Andreas Fritiofson <andreas.fritiofson@gmail.com> | 2014-03-10 22:23:07 +0100 |
---|---|---|
committer | Spencer Oliver <spen@spen-soft.co.uk> | 2014-03-17 12:47:18 +0000 |
commit | 565f8481c7b71614a05d79ab79af8610d2535a81 (patch) | |
tree | e37bd29bd71c8c83046a4b91536405542e722d84 /src/flash/nor/mdr.c | |
parent | cd091c36305d9d2de838c7ba145ee7547e4e1640 (diff) |
flash: Constify write buffer
Change-Id: Ic812098d3ed5a2992c26bb57d08ae350e2c5d5d8
Signed-off-by: Andreas Fritiofson <andreas.fritiofson@gmail.com>
Reviewed-on: http://openocd.zylin.com/2040
Tested-by: jenkins
Reviewed-by: Spencer Oliver <spen@spen-soft.co.uk>
Diffstat (limited to 'src/flash/nor/mdr.c')
-rw-r--r-- | src/flash/nor/mdr.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/src/flash/nor/mdr.c b/src/flash/nor/mdr.c index 650abfd6..ed76aab0 100644 --- a/src/flash/nor/mdr.c +++ b/src/flash/nor/mdr.c @@ -223,7 +223,7 @@ static int mdr_protect(struct flash_bank *bank, int set, int first, int last) return ERROR_OK; } -static int mdr_write_block(struct flash_bank *bank, uint8_t *buffer, +static int mdr_write_block(struct flash_bank *bank, const uint8_t *buffer, uint32_t offset, uint32_t count) { struct target *target = bank->target; @@ -314,7 +314,7 @@ static int mdr_write_block(struct flash_bank *bank, uint8_t *buffer, return retval; } -static int mdr_write(struct flash_bank *bank, uint8_t *buffer, +static int mdr_write(struct flash_bank *bank, const uint8_t *buffer, uint32_t offset, uint32_t count) { struct target *target = bank->target; @@ -345,7 +345,7 @@ static int mdr_write(struct flash_bank *bank, uint8_t *buffer, LOG_INFO("odd number of bytes to write, padding with 0xff"); buffer = memcpy(new_buffer, buffer, count); while (rem--) - buffer[count++] = 0xff; + new_buffer[count++] = 0xff; } uint32_t flash_cmd, cur_per_clock; |